Beyond Manual Research: The 'Why' and 'How' of API-Driven Keyword Discovery
In the relentless pursuit of SEO excellence, relying solely on manual keyword research methods can leave you trailing behind. The 'why' of embracing API-driven keyword discovery is rooted in its unparalleled ability to overcome the limitations of traditional approaches. Imagine sifting through millions of data points, identifying emerging trends, and uncovering long-tail gems – all at a speed and scale impossible for human analysts. APIs from Google, Semrush, Ahrefs, and others offer direct access to vast datasets, enabling you to move beyond superficial analysis and dive deep into user intent, competitor strategies, and market shifts. This isn't just about efficiency; it's about gaining a significant competitive edge by leveraging data-driven insights that would otherwise remain hidden.
The 'how' of implementing API-driven keyword discovery involves a systematic approach, often requiring a blend of technical understanding and strategic thinking. Firstly, you'll need to identify relevant APIs that align with your research goals. This might include:
- Google Search Console API for understanding your own site's performance.
- Google Keyword Planner API for core keyword ideas and volume.
- Third-party SEO tool APIs (e.g., Semrush, Ahrefs) for competitor analysis, backlink data, and more nuanced keyword metrics.
Yepapi is a new platform designed to simplify API integration for developers, offering a streamlined approach to discovering and utilizing various APIs. With Yepapi, developers can quickly browse through a curated list of APIs, access comprehensive documentation, and easily integrate them into their applications, saving valuable time and effort in the development process. The platform aims to be a central hub for API resources, fostering a more efficient and collaborative environment for the developer community.
Putting It Into Practice: API Strategies, Tools, and Overcoming Common Hurdles
Navigating the world of APIs can feel like a complex puzzle, but with the right strategies and tools, you can unlock immense value for your SEO content. Start by clearly defining your API strategy: what data do you need, from where, and how will it enhance your blog? Consider leveraging tools like Postman for testing and understanding API responses, or Zapier/Make.com for automating data collection and integration without deep coding knowledge. These platforms can drastically reduce development time, allowing you to focus on content creation. Remember, a well-thought-out strategy, coupled with accessible tools, is paramount for efficiently extracting and utilizing API data to create authoritative, data-driven content that ranks.
Even with the best tools, you'll likely encounter common hurdles when working with APIs. Authentication errors, rate limiting, and inconsistent data formats are frequent culprits that can derail your progress. To overcome these, always consult the API documentation thoroughly; it's your primary resource for understanding specific requirements and limitations. Implement robust error handling in your scripts or integrations to gracefully manage unexpected responses. Furthermore, consider implementing a caching strategy for frequently accessed data to stay within rate limits and improve performance. By anticipating these challenges and having a plan to address them, you can streamline your API integration process and consistently feed your blog with fresh, relevant, and SEO-friendly information.
